Due to its vast coal deposits, the area prospered mightily following World War I.
As new sources of energy became more important, in the second half of the 20th century, the town's economy began to become more dependent upon tourism and agriculture.
The town claims the "world's largest dinosaur," a fiberglass Tyrannosaurus rex.
